Use locating equipment to determine the location of gas lines in a designated area and mark the area with paint and flags to prevent damage to utility infrastructure. Some hand digging to unearth gas lines may be required.
Follow all company, client, state, and federal damage prevention guidelines.
Develop knowledge and understanding of underground utility infrastructure.
As a technician in our Advanced Gas Operations division, you may locate other utilities in addition to gas lines, depending upon the project to which you are assigned.

Able to communicate clearly with colleagues, customers, contractors, and homeowners. Customer service experience is a plus.
Able to stand and walk for long periods of time on varying types of terrain; bend and stoop; lift heavy items up to 75 lbs.
Able and willing to work outdoors in various weather conditions. Previous outdoor experience is a plus.
Able to pass a drug screen (this is a safety-sensitive position).
Valid driver’s license and a safe driving record
Able to read, understand, and reference locate tickets, as well as maps and prints; possess basic math skill to calculate distances.
Able to distinguish between colors used to identify wiring and mark underground utilities.
Available to work overtime, weekends, and on-call shifts as needed.
Ability to travel locally during the business day; some out-of-area or overnight travel may be expected.
